Although lithium fluoride and magnesium oxide contain cations and anions of roughly the same size, lithium fluoride is much more soluble in water (2.7 g/L) than magnesium oxide (0.087 g/L) at room temperature. Dilithium fluoride, Li-F-Li, has been produced in the gas phase by neutralization of the Li 2 F + cation, generated by fast atom bombardment ionization of lithium trifluoroacetate.
